|
php.net | support | documentation | report a bug | advanced search | search howto | statistics | random bug | login |
[2016-03-14 12:01 UTC] contact at sshilko dot com
Description: ------------ $ /usr/lib/php/php7.0-fpm-checkconf Segmentation fault (core dumped) # gdb /usr/sbin/php-fpm7.0 GNU gdb (Ubuntu 7.7.1-0ubuntu5~14.04.2) 7.7.1 Copyright (C) 2014 Free Software Foundation, Inc. License GPLv3+: GNU GPL version 3 or later <http://gnu.org/licenses/gpl.html> This is free software: you are free to change and redistribute it. There is NO WARRANTY, to the extent permitted by law. Type "show copying" and "show warranty" for details. This GDB was configured as "x86_64-linux-gnu". Type "show configuration" for configuration details. For bug reporting instructions, please see: <http://www.gnu.org/software/gdb/bugs/>. Find the GDB manual and other documentation resources online at: <http://www.gnu.org/software/gdb/documentation/>. For help, type "help". Type "apropos word" to search for commands related to "word"... Reading symbols from /usr/sbin/php-fpm7.0...(no debugging symbols found)...done. (gdb) run Starting program: /usr/sbin/php-fpm7.0 [Thread debugging using libthread_db enabled] Using host libthread_db library "/lib/x86_64-linux-gnu/libthread_db.so.1". [14-Mar-2016 11:56:02] ERROR: [/etc/php/7.0/fpm/php-fpm.conf:420] unknown entry 'log_level' [14-Mar-2016 11:56:02] ERROR: failed to load configuration file '/etc/php/7.0/fpm/php-fpm.conf' [14-Mar-2016 11:56:02] ERROR: FPM initialization failed zend_mm_heap corrupted [Inferior 1 (process 3842) exited with code 01] PHP 7.0.4-5+deb.sury.org~trusty+1 (cli) ( NTS ) Copyright (c) 1997-2016 The PHP Group Zend Engine v3.0.0, Copyright (c) 1998-2016 Zend Technologies with Zend OPcache v7.0.6-dev, Copyright (c) 1999-2016, by Zend Technologies Test script: --------------- echo 'log_level=warning' >> /etc/php/7.0/fpm/php-fpm.conf $ /usr/lib/php/php7.0-fpm-checkconf Segmentation fault (core dumped) PatchesPull RequestsHistoryAllCommentsChangesGit/SVN commits
|
|||||||||||||||||||||||||||
Copyright © 2001-2025 The PHP GroupAll rights reserved. |
Last updated: Sun Oct 26 04:00:01 2025 UTC |
And that said script is just a simple wrapper around `php-fpm -t`: $ cat debian/php-fpm-checkconf #!/bin/sh set -e CONFFILE=${1:-/etc/php/@PHP_VERSION@/fpm/php-fpm.conf} errors=$(/usr/sbin/php-fpm@PHP_VERSION@ --fpm-config "$CONFFILE" -t 2>&1 | grep "\[ERROR\]" || true); if [ -n "$errors" ]; then echo "Please fix your configuration file..." echo $errors exit 1 fi exit 0